What is an ETA?

What is an ETA?

An Electronic Travel Authority (eTA) is an online visa waiver that allows citizens of certain countries, including Kuwait, to travel to New Zealand for short-term stays of up to 90 days. The eTA is linked electronically to your passport and is valid for two years from the date of issue.

The eTA is a simple and straightforward process that can be completed online in just a few minutes. All you need to do is fill out the eTA New Zealand application form with your personal details and passport information.

Documents Required

Documents Required

In order to apply for an eTA, you will need to provide some documents such as a valid passport, proof of financial means and a return ticket or onward ticket.

Your passport must be valid for at least three months beyond your intended stay in New Zealand. You will also need to provide evidence of sufficient funds to cover your stay in New Zealand, such as bank statements or credit card statements.

Application Process

Application Process

The application process for an eTA is quick and easy. All you need to do is fill out the online application form with your personal details and passport information.

Once you have submitted your application, it will be processed within 24 hours and you will receive an email notification when your eTA has been approved.
